As a result of this transformation, Sharik receives a human form and becomes a person, but faces many social and moral problems. His new life is full of conflicts and paradoxes that vividly reflect the contradictions of human society and character. Bulgakov masterfully uses elements of comedy and tragedy to emphasize deep social and philosophical themes.
The book is riddled with irony and sarcasm, exploring the topic of moral and ethical issues related to progress and science. Dog Heart remains a relevant and exciting work that makes you think about human nature and the role of science in society.
